Subject: Re: [PATCH v2 4/7] net: macb: fix macb_suspend() by removing call to
 netif_carrier_off()



On 4/21/2020 3:41 AM, nicolas.ferre@...rochip.com wrote:
> From: Nicolas Ferre <nicolas.ferre@...rochip.com>
> 
> As we now use the phylink call to phylink_stop() in the non-WoL path,
> there is no need for this call to netif_carrier_off() anymore. It can
> disturb the underlying phylink FSM.
